Virginia's 3rd congressional district remains a solidly Democratic seat, anchored by its urban core in Hampton Roads and a partisan voting index exceeding D+18. Long-serving incumbent Bobby Scott secured the Democratic nomination without primary opposition and has consistently posted margins above 70 percent in recent cycles, including 2024. The Republican nominee, Edwin Rivera, enters with limited fundraising and visibility relative to the district's baseline. These fundamentals underpin the current trader consensus favoring the Democratic outcome. Late developments that could narrow the gap include an unexpected national political shift, a major personal or ethical issue for Scott, or unusually high Republican turnout mobilization, though structural barriers make such changes improbable by November 3, 2026.

A candidate's party will be determined by their ballot-listed or otherwise identifiable affiliation with that party at the time all of the 2026 House elections are conclusively called by this market's resolution sources. A candidate without a ballot-listed affiliation to either the Democrat or Republican parties will be considered a member of one of these parties based on the party with which they most recently expressed their intent to caucus at the time all of the House elections are conclusively called by this market's resolution sources.
This market will resolve based on the result of the election as indicated by a consensus of credible reporting. If there is ambiguity, this market will resolve based solely on the official results as reported by the United States government, specifically the Federal Election Commission (https://www.fec.gov/).
